#ifndef _VIA_DRM_H_
#define _VIA_DRM_H_

/* WARNING: These defines must be the same as what the Xserver uses.
 * if you change them, you must change the defines in the Xserver.
 */

#ifndef _VIA_DEFINES_
#define _VIA_DEFINES_

#define VIA_DMA_BUF_ORDER		12
#define VIA_DMA_BUF_SZ 		        (1 << VIA_DMA_BUF_ORDER)
#define VIA_DMA_BUF_NR 			256
#define VIA_NR_SAREA_CLIPRECTS 		8
#define VIA_NR_XVMC_PORTS               10
#define VIA_NR_XVMC_LOCKS               5
#define VIA_MAX_CACHELINE_SIZE          64
#define XVMCLOCKPTR(saPriv,lockNo)					\
        ((volatile int *)(((((unsigned long) (saPriv)->XvMCLockArea) +	\
                            (VIA_MAX_CACHELINE_SIZE - 1)) &             \
                           ~(VIA_MAX_CACHELINE_SIZE - 1)) +             \
                          VIA_MAX_CACHELINE_SIZE*(lockNo)))

/* Each region is a minimum of 64k, and there are at most 64 of them.
 */
#define VIA_NR_TEX_REGIONS 64
#define VIA_LOG_MIN_TEX_REGION_SIZE 16
#endif

#define VIA_UPLOAD_TEX0IMAGE  0x1 /* handled clientside */
#define VIA_UPLOAD_TEX1IMAGE  0x2 /* handled clientside */
#define VIA_UPLOAD_CTX        0x4
#define VIA_UPLOAD_BUFFERS    0x8
#define VIA_UPLOAD_TEX0       0x10
#define VIA_UPLOAD_TEX1       0x20
#define VIA_UPLOAD_CLIPRECTS  0x40
#define VIA_UPLOAD_ALL        0xff

/* VIA specific ioctls */
#define DRM_IOCTL_VIA_ALLOCMEM	DRM_IOWR(0x40, drm_via_mem_t)
#define DRM_IOCTL_VIA_FREEMEM	DRM_IOW(0x41, drm_via_mem_t)
#define DRM_IOCTL_VIA_AGP_INIT	DRM_IOWR(0x42, drm_via_agp_t)
#define DRM_IOCTL_VIA_FB_INIT	DRM_IOWR(0x43, drm_via_fb_t)
#define DRM_IOCTL_VIA_MAP_INIT	DRM_IOWR(0x44, drm_via_init_t)
#define DRM_IOCTL_VIA_DEC_FUTEX DRM_IOW(0x45, drm_via_futex_t)

/* Indices into buf.Setup where various bits of state are mirrored per
 * context and per buffer.  These can be fired at the card as a unit,
 * or in a piecewise fashion as required.
 */
 
#define VIA_TEX_SETUP_SIZE 8

/* Flags for clear ioctl
 */
#define VIA_FRONT   0x1
#define VIA_BACK    0x2
#define VIA_DEPTH   0x4
#define VIA_STENCIL 0x8
#define VIDEO 0
#define AGP 1
typedef struct {
        unsigned int offset;
        unsigned int size;
} drm_via_agp_t;    

typedef struct {
        unsigned int offset;
        unsigned int size;
} drm_via_fb_t;    

typedef struct {
        unsigned int context;
        unsigned int type;
        unsigned int size;
        unsigned long index;
        unsigned long offset;
} drm_via_mem_t;    

typedef struct _drm_via_init {
        enum {
                VIA_INIT_MAP = 0x01,
                VIA_CLEANUP_MAP = 0x02
        } func;

        unsigned long sarea_priv_offset;
        unsigned long fb_offset;
        unsigned long mmio_offset;
        unsigned long agpAddr;
} drm_via_init_t;

typedef struct _drm_via_futex {
        enum {
                VIA_FUTEX_WAIT = 0x00,
                VIA_FUTEX_WAKE = 0X01
        }fut;
        unsigned int op;
        unsigned int ms;
        unsigned int lock;
        unsigned int val;
} drm_via_futex_t;

/* Warning: If you change the SAREA structure you must change the Xserver
 * structure as well */

typedef struct _drm_via_tex_region {
        unsigned char next, prev;	/* indices to form a circular LRU  */
        unsigned char inUse;	/* owned by a client, or free? */
        int age;			/* tracked by clients to update local LRU's */
} drm_via_tex_region_t;

typedef struct _drm_via_sarea {
        unsigned int dirty;
        unsigned int nbox;
        drm_clip_rect_t boxes[VIA_NR_SAREA_CLIPRECTS];   
        drm_via_tex_region_t texList[VIA_NR_TEX_REGIONS + 1]; 
        int texAge;			/* last time texture was uploaded */
        int ctxOwner;		/* last context to upload state */
        int vertexPrim;

        /*
         * Below is for XvMC.
         * We want the lock integers alone on, and aligned to, a cache line.
         * Therefore this somewhat strange construct.
         */

        char XvMCLockArea[VIA_MAX_CACHELINE_SIZE * (VIA_NR_XVMC_LOCKS + 1)];

        unsigned int XvMCDisplaying[VIA_NR_XVMC_PORTS];      
        unsigned int XvMCSubPicOn[VIA_NR_XVMC_PORTS]; 
        unsigned int XvMCCtxNoGrabbed;     /* Last context to hold decoder */

} drm_via_sarea_t;


typedef struct _drm_via_flush_agp {
        unsigned int offset;
        unsigned int size;
        unsigned int index;		
        int discard;	/* client is finished with the buffer? */
} drm_via_flush_agp_t;

typedef struct _drm_via_flush_sys {
        unsigned int offset;
        unsigned int size;
        unsigned long index;		
        int discard;	/* client is finished with the buffer? */
} drm_via_flush_sys_t;

#ifdef __KERNEL__

int via_fb_init( DRM_IOCTL_ARGS );		
int via_mem_alloc( DRM_IOCTL_ARGS );				
int via_mem_free( DRM_IOCTL_ARGS );		
int via_agp_init( DRM_IOCTL_ARGS );				
int via_map_init( DRM_IOCTL_ARGS );				
int via_decoder_futex( DRM_IOCTL_ARGS ); 

#endif
#endif /* _VIA_DRM_H_ */
